驱动程序(Device Driver)是一种特殊的计算机软件,用于 使计算机能够与各种硬件设备进行通信。在操作系统中,驱动程序是一种添加的特殊程序,其中包含有关硬件设备的信息,这些信息能够使计算机与相应的设备进行通信。
当需要查看计算机中是否存在驱动程序问题时,可以查看设备管理器中的图标。例如,显卡、声卡和网络适配器上如果有黄色感叹号,表示驱动程序存在问题。
此外,在编写和调试驱动程序时,会涉及到一些特定的符号。驱动程序的符号通常存储在“符号文件”中,这些符号包括:
所有函数的名称和地址
所有数据类型、结构和类定义
全局变量的名称、数据类型和地址
局部变量的名称、数据类型和地址
对应于每个二进制指令的源代码中的行号
根据符号的可见性和用途,它们可以被分为“公共符号”和“专用符号”。公共符号是那些对所有用户都可见的符号,而专用符号则可能仅对特定开发人员或调试器有用。
希望这些信息对你有所帮助。